24Protection of information about persons aged under 16

Explanatory NotesShow EN

(1)A registration officer must not publish, supply or otherwise disclose a young person’s information, except in accordance with—

(a)section 25, or

(b)regulations under section 26.

(2)In this section and sections 25 and 26—

  • “a young person’s information” (“gwybodaeth person ifanc”) means any entry in—

    (a)

    the register of local government electors, or

    (b)

    an absent voters record or list,

    relating to a person who, at the time of the publication, supply or other disclosure, is under the age of 16, and “young person” is to be interpreted accordingly;

  • “absent voters record or list” (“cofnod neu restr o bleidleiswyr absennol”) means any of the following—

    (a)

    a record kept under article 8(3), 9(6) or 12(6) of the 2007 Order;

    (b)

    a list kept under article 10 or 12(8) of the 2007 Order;

  • “register of local government electors” (“cofrestr o etholwyr llywodraeth leol”) includes any notice of an alteration in the register under section 13A(2), 13AB(2) or 13B(3), (3B) or (3D) of the 1983 Act;

  • “registration officer” (“swyddog cofrestru”) includes—

    (a)

    a deputy of a registration officer;

    (b)

    a person appointed to assist a registration officer in the carrying out of the registration officer’s functions;

    (c)

    a person, in the course of the person’s employment, assisting a registration officer in the carrying out of those functions.
